Output 834e3e4e12629a1c66a40b380b51e538d089176786ca1986f2dae98f1882dd3f:0

value
1472515171
script pubkey
OP_0 OP_PUSHBYTES_20 ea21e3212ee7aeabab94696682b58f0bcf08f3ce
address
bc1qags7xgfwu7h2h2u5d9ng9dv0p08s3u7wrz0p2w
transaction
834e3e4e12629a1c66a40b380b51e538d089176786ca1986f2dae98f1882dd3f
spent
true